Financial market overview on March 18, 2025
EUR/USD, currency, GBP/USD, currency, EUR/GBP, currency, US Dollar Index, index, NASDAQ 100, index, S&P 500, index, FTSE 100, index, Financial market overview on March 18, 2025 Germany: voting on fiscal packageA vote on a package of fiscal measures is scheduled in the Bundestag today, and the document is due to be considered in the Bundesrat on Friday. The package is expected to be approved.CDU/CSU leader Friedrich Merz declared unanimous support for the initiative, but there are risks that not all party members will vote in favor.In addition, the Free Voters of Bavaria party may not support the bill when voting in the Bundesrat.USA and Russia: negotiations on UkraineUS President Donald Trump has announced plans to hold talks with Russian President Putin on ending the conflict in Ukraine. The discussion is likely to touch on the issue of territorial concessions from Ukraine, as well as the transfer of control over energy facilities, which Trump has previously expressed. At the moment, Ukraine has agreed to a 30-day truce.Japan: Bank of Japan meetingThe Bank of Japan will end its two-day monetary policy meeting overnight. It is expected that the regulator will keep the interest rate unchanged, as the unexpected increase in January, trade tensions and the strengthening of the yen have already had an impact on inflation. However, given the likely increase in wages this year, the Bank of Japan may find opportunities to raise rates further in the summer.Overview of key economic events and market newsThe situation in the Middle EastIsrael carried out its largest attack since the January truce, hitting several Hamas targets. Prime Minister Netanyahu's office said it was in response to the group's refusal to release the remaining hostages. Before the strike, the Israeli authorities held consultations with the White House administration.US retail Sales dataThe February statistics on retail sales in the United States gave mixed signals. The indicator of the control group increased by 1.0% (forecast: 0.3%) after falling by 0.9% in January. However, the overall indicator increased by only 0.2% mom after a 0.9% decrease in January. The exclusion of volatile categories improved the picture: the control group showed an increase of 1.0% against the previous decline of 1.0%. However, the effect of seasonal adjustments could artificially increase the growth rate, which confirms the decrease in the annual rate (+0.3% yoy versus +4.1%). After the release of these data, the EUR/USD exchange rate declined.The economic situation in ChinaThe January-February data showed a solid start to the year, although some weaknesses remain. Industrial production exceeded expectations, increasing by 5.9% YoY (forecast: 5.3%). This growth explains the recent rise in metal prices. A more important signal was the improvement in consumer demand: retail sales increased by 4% YoY (forecast: 3.8%). Despite the positive dynamics, the level remains below 7-8% of the pre-pandemic period. Boosting domestic demand is now a top priority for the Chinese government.Financial marketsStock indexesGlobal stock markets mostly showed growth. In the United States, the S&P 500 and Nasdaq indexes recorded their first two-day gains since the record close on February 19. However, macroeconomic statistics did not support this growth. The Dow Jones index rose 0.9%, the S&P 500 by 0.6%, the Nasdaq by 0.3%, and the Russell 2000 by 1.2%.Positive sentiment prevailed in Asian markets, with the Hang Seng index reaching a new high since the beginning of the year. At the same time, Indonesia's economy is experiencing difficulties, which has led to the sale of assets and the temporary suspension of trading. In Europe, futures are showing growth amid expectations of a vote in the Bundestag, while American futures are showing a decline.Bonds and the foreign exchange marketBond yields on both sides of the Atlantic declined ahead of the German vote and amid relatively stable market sentiment. Analytical Forex forecast for EUR/GBP, USD/CAD, USD/TRY and AUD/USD for Friday, March 14, 2025
AUD/USD, currency, USD/CAD, currency, USD/TRY, currency, EUR/GBP, currency, Analytical Forex forecast for EUR/GBP, USD/CAD, USD/TRY and AUD/USD for Friday, March 14, 2025 EUR/GBP: the pair ends the trading week in the red zoneThe European currency is showing a moderate decline in the EUR/GBP pair during morning trading, continuing the steady downward trend that began on Wednesday, when quotes finally moved away from the local peaks reached on January 24.Despite the steady "bearish" mood, the macroeconomic statistics of the eurozone remains quite stable and provides some support to the euro. In annual terms, industrial production showed zero dynamics after a 1.5% decline in December, exceeding analysts' expectations of -0.9%. On a monthly basis, the indicator increased by 0.8% after a decrease of 0.4% a month earlier, which also exceeded forecasts of 0.6%. A particularly noticeable increase was recorded in Germany, where production increased by 2.0% in January after a 1.5% decline in December.However, the pressure on the single currency is increasing due to doubts about the stability of the region's economy. Earlier, the euro received support against the background of announced large-scale investments in the rearmament of Europe and the creation of a 500.0 billion euro fund in Germany for infrastructure and defense projects. However, not all EU countries approve of such a significant increase in military spending, which may weaken the positive effect of these initiatives. An additional risk for the euro remains foreign trade factors: investors are concerned about the prospects of new US duties imposed by the administration of Donald Trump, as well as a possible escalation of trade disputes between the US and the EU.Resistance levels: 0.8384, 0.8400, 0.8419, 0.8437.Support levels: 0.8370, 0.8355, 0.8340, 0.8326.USD/CAD: dollar maintains weak upward momentumThe US dollar demonstrates multidirectional dynamics in the USD/CAD pair during morning trading, consolidating at 1.4433: previously, the instrument's active growth was due to the publication of strong data on the US labor market.Investors are also analyzing the results of the meeting of the Bank of Canada, which decided on March 12 to reduce its key interest rate by 25 basis points to 2.75%, the lowest level since September 2022. The regulator's officials noted that economic growth in the fourth quarter of 2024 exceeded expectations, but warned of a possible slowdown amid global trade tensions caused by new tariff restrictions from the United States.Today at 14:30 (GMT+2), statistics on manufacturing sales in Canada will be released: analysts expect an increase of 2.0% after an increase of 0.3% a month earlier, and wholesale sales may recover by 1.9% after a decrease of 0.2% in December.Resistance levels: 1.4451, 1.4472, 1.4500, 1.4550.Support levels: 1.4400, 1.4350, 1.4300, 1.4250.USD/TRY: dollar reaches historic peak againThe USD/TRY exchange rate is showing mixed dynamics near the 36.6790 mark, as market participants monitor US trade policy, negotiations on the settlement of the Russian-Ukrainian conflict and the latest data on inflation in the United States.The February statistics reflected a slowdown in the core consumer price index from 3.3% to 3.1% year-on-year, which was lower than analysts' expectations of 3.2%, as well as a weakening of the monthly index from 0.4% to 0.2%. Inflation in the manufacturing sector also decreased: the core producer price index dropped from 3.6% to 3.4%, and the overall indicator dropped from 3.7% to 3.2%, which increased expectations of an early easing of the Fed's policy, although the rate is likely to remain unchanged until June.The Central Bank of Turkey, for its part, continues to adjust monetary policy to reduce inflationary pressure: in March, the regulator lowered the rate from 45.00% to 42.50%, hoping to achieve a reduction in inflation to 24.00% by the end of the year. According to the Turkish Institute of Statistics, consumer prices have already slowed from 42.12% to 39.05% in February, which confirms the trend towards gradual stabilization.Resistance levels: 36.7100, 36.7886, 36.8500, 36.9000.Support levels: 36.6500, 36.6000, 36.5406, 36.5000.AUD/USD: the pair is consolidating without an obvious trendAgainst the background of weak volatility of the US dollar, the AUD/USD pair is showing moderate growth, trading around 0.6290 as part of an upward correction.The Australian currency remains under pressure, but positive data from the real estate market temporarily supports its position. In January, the total number of approved construction permits increased by 6.3% to 16,597 thousand in monthly terms and by 21.7% year-on-year. In the private sector, the number of new homes increased by 1.1% to 9,042 thousand on a monthly basis and by 8.9% over the year, while the number of private buildings not related to residential real estate increased by 12.7% to 7,213 thousand per month and by 41.6% per year. Financial market analysis on February 24, 2025
EUR/USD, currency, EUR/GBP, currency, S&P 500, index, EURO STOXX 50, index, Financial market analysis on February 24, 2025 Today, investors are focused on the final publication of Eurozone inflation data for January. This report will allow us to assess in detail the factors that caused the price increase at the beginning of the year, among which there are probably temporary effects.The Ifo Business Climate index in Germany for February is also expected to be published. It will be interesting to compare it with the PMI data released on Friday, which showed a slight increase in the composite index, mainly due to an improvement in the weakened industrial sector.In the second half of the week, the market's attention will shift to February inflation data from Germany, Spain and Italy. There will also be reports on the dynamics of wages and credit growth in the eurozone.In the United States, the Fed's main inflation indicator, the Personal Consumption Expenditures Index (PCE), is expected to be published on Friday. In addition, investors continue to monitor possible new tariff measures from the Donald Trump administration and geopolitical news.Results of the week: German elections and macroeconomic indicatorsThe markets reacted positively to the results of the German elections, which led to the formation of a two-party majority between the conservative CDU/CSU bloc and the Social Democrats (SPD). This will simplify the decision-making process compared to the previous government, which included three parties.Against the backdrop of the election, the euro strengthened by 0.6% in the Asian session, while DAX futures rose by 1.1%. Friedrich Merz, the CDU/CSU leader, is likely to become the new chancellor, as his party received 28.6% of the vote. The formation of a coalition may take from one to two months.The election also increased the likelihood of a reform of budget constraints in Germany, allowing for increased borrowing. However, the impact on defense spending and support for Ukraine remains questionable: the extreme parties (AfD and Leftist) won 34.3% of the vote and may block some key initiatives requiring two-thirds of the votes in parliament.Friday was full of February Business Activity Indices (PMI). In the Eurozone, the composite PMI turned out to be lower than expected (50.2 versus the forecast of 50.5), mainly due to a decrease in the service sector (50.7 versus the expected 51.5). The industrial sector, on the contrary, showed a slight improvement (47.3 versus 47.0).In the UK, the picture was mixed: the manufacturing PMI turned out to be weaker than expected (46.4 versus 48.5), while the services sector exceeded expectations (51.1 versus 50.8). This left the composite index virtually unchanged (50.5). Retail sales data was also published: January growth was 1.2% year-on-year, which turned out to be higher than forecast (0.6%). However, the revised data for December was lowered, which smoothed out the effect of the positive surprise.In the US, the PMI picture resembled the European one: the industrial index continued to grow (51.6 versus 51.5), but the service sector declined sharply (49.7 versus 53.0), reaching its lowest level since January 2023. The internal components of the report showed a decrease in inflationary pressure: the price index for services fell to its lowest level since May 2020, while employment declined in both sectors. At the same time, production price indices and the order-to-inventory ratio continued to grow. The overall report looks dovish in the context of the Fed's policy.The geopolitical situation and financial marketsFor the first time, Ukrainian President Volodymyr Zelensky announced the possibility of resigning in order to achieve Ukraine's membership in NATO or long-term peace. This statement was made against the background of the truce negotiations in which the United States is involved in Saudi Arabia. At the same time, Zelensky rejected the Trump administration's demand to provide the United States with a share of mining revenues in Ukraine.In the stock markets, an attempt at growth gave way to a decline. Global indexes fell 1%, with the S&P 500 down 1.7% and the Russell 2000 index of small companies down 2.9%. European stocks, on the contrary, showed growth (Stoxx 600 +0.5%), which indicates a noticeable superiority of the region. Investors actively shifted into defensive assets, buying bonds and the utility sector, while technology and industrial companies came under pressure. Volatility (VIX index) rose above 18, the highest since early February.In the foreign exchange market, commodity currencies weakened, losing out to the Japanese yen, Swiss franc and US dollar as market sentiment worsened towards the end of the week. The euro gained support against the background of the election results in Germany.U.S. Treasury bond yields declined amid weak data and expectations that government spending cuts could slow the economy more than expected. The spread between 10-year Treasuries and German Bunds has narrowed, falling below 200 bps again. Financial market analysis on February 21, 2025
EUR/USD, currency, GBP/USD, currency, USD/JPY, currency, EUR/GBP, currency, S&P 500, index, Financial market analysis on February 21, 2025 PMI indices for February in most major economies are expected to be published today. Special attention will be paid to data on the Eurozone. In January, the manufacturing PMI rose from 45.1 to 46.6, which was a positive signal after the weak second half of 2024. The manufacturing PMI is expected to remain at 46.8 in February, while the services PMI is expected to rise to 51.6.In Denmark, data on the business confidence index for February will be released today. Despite the decline in January, forecasts point to moderate growth in 2025, as well as an increase in the number of new jobs. Employment data for December 2024 will also be published, which show steady growth over the past year.Federal elections will be held in Germany this weekend. The key theme of the candidates is the recovery of a weakening economy, which makes the outcome of the election important for future growth. The most likely outcome is a coalition between the CDU/CSU Conservatives and the Social Democrats (SPD) or the Greens. In both cases, Friedrich Merz from CDU is likely to become chancellor.There is a 50% chance of debt brake reform, which will increase the structural deficit and boost GDP growth in the coming years. If the reform is not implemented, a similar fiscal incentive can be achieved through targeted extra-budgetary funds.Economic and market newsJapan: The core consumer Price Index (CPI) excluding fresh food turned out to be slightly higher than expected, amounting to 3.2% in annual terms. This strengthens the case for further rate hikes by the Bank of Japan. Kazuo Ueda, the head of the regulator, noted that additional rate cuts depend on an improvement in inflationary dynamics, and also indicated a willingness to increase the purchase of government bonds in the event of an increase in long-term interest rates.Denmark: The consumer confidence index dropped to -14.5 in February from -11.7 in January. The weak data is linked to concerns about the economy and uncertainty surrounding Donald Trump's policies. However, citizens' personal finances are improving due to rising real wages, a strong labor market, and a stable housing market.Denmark's GDP grew by 1.6% in the fourth quarter and 3.6% for the whole of 2024, mainly due to the pharmaceutical industry. Excluding this sector, growth would have been 1.8%, while private consumption increased by only 0.9%.Eurozone: The consumer confidence index rose to -13.6 in February (forecast: -14.0), which was the second consecutive month with an improvement in the indicator. However, confidence remains well below the October level. Consumers are concerned about the possible impact of Trump's policies on Europe, despite improved economic conditions such as rising real incomes and lower interest rates.Stock, bond and currency marketsStocks: Risk appetite continues to decline. European indices started the day with growth, but declined after the opening of trading in the United States. The S&P and Stoxx lost 0.5%, while the Russell 2000 lost 0.9%. This is the first decline in European stocks since early January. Convincing macroeconomic data confirming Europe's recovery is needed to continue the rally.Bonds: Fed official Kugler made hawkish statements, noting that employment risks have decreased and inflation remains high. Today's PMI data may affect expectations regarding future ECB decisions.Currencies: The US dollar weakened against most G10 currencies, despite a decrease in risk appetite. Financial market analysis on February 19, 2025
EUR/USD, currency, GBP/USD, currency, USD/CAD, currency, USD/JPY, currency, EUR/GBP, currency, USD/CNH, currency, US Dollar Index, index, Financial market analysis on February 19, 2025 Today, investors' attention is focused on the most important macroeconomic and political events. In Sweden, the results of a survey of inflation expectations conducted by the Origo group (formerly Prospera) are being published. The Riksbank focuses on the need to keep long-term (5–year) inflation expectations close to the target of 2%, which has been stable in the range of 1.9-2.1% since the beginning of 2024. We do not expect any sharp deviations from these values this month.In the UK, inflation data for January is on the agenda. Both the general price level and the base indicator are expected to rise, which is facilitated by higher prices for fuel and educational services. Service inflation is projected to rise to 5.1% against the expected 5.0%. This will be the last inflation report before the March meeting of the Bank of England, where markets do not attach much probability to a rate cut. Analysts believe that the next interest rate cut is possible only in May.This morning, China is publishing data on new home prices, which serve as an important indicator of the state of the real estate market. Recent reports show that the rate of price decline has slowed, which is in line with other indicators indicating a moderate recovery in housing demand. We expect prices to remain at about the same level in January as in December, indicating market stabilization.Market news and recent eventsIn the United States, President Trump has announced plans to impose tariffs of 25% on automobiles, pharmaceuticals, and semiconductor chips. Although no specific date has been announced for the start of tariffs, he also confirmed the launch of tariffs on steel and aluminum from March 12. The markets will try to assess the sincerity of these statements today.Regarding the situation in Ukraine, American and Russian officials held their first meeting in Saudi Arabia aimed at ending the war – without Ukraine's participation. Both sides agreed to lay the foundations for future cooperation, with discussions on territorial arrangements and security guarantees expected in the future. Putin's foreign policy adviser noted that the United States and Russia are working on preparing a meeting between Trump and Putin.Sweden has published a detailed inflation report for January, which showed annual CPI growth slightly below expectations – 0.9% against the projected 1.0%, with a monthly change of 0.0%. At the same time, the CPIF baseline indicator excluding energy confirmed a preliminary value of 2.7% per annum, which may signal an increase in inflationary pressure.The UK has released a report on the labor market for December and January, where the unemployment rate remained stable at 4.4%, and the number of people employed exceeded expectations, largely due to data on the public sector. This indicates that the Bank of England is likely to continue its cautious easing policy.In Germany, the February ZEW index rose above expectations, reaching -88.5, the highest in four months, while expectations for future market improvements increased to 26.0, significantly exceeding the forecast of 20.0. These data indicate the continuation of positive surprises in the German economy, despite the general stagnation, which, in turn, is a signal of stability.Market analysisStock markets continued their moderate growth. Yesterday, assets increased slightly despite the fact that the American stock exchanges were closed. European markets added about 0.5%, setting a new closing record for the year, and shares in the defense sector rose especially noticeably – Swedish SAAB recorded an increase of 16% per day and 30% per week. Markets in Asia are also showing strong positions, with South Korean stocks up 2% and some countries seeing significant annual gains of up to 10%. US index futures are slightly higher today.The debt market in Europe is experiencing an increase in government spending on defense and assistance to Ukraine. The EU is considering various financing mechanisms for these costs, which has caused government bond yields to rise, although spreads between peripheral and central countries remain narrow, indicating there is no clear desire to flee to safety.In the foreign exchange market, the Japanese yen showed the best dynamics among the G10 currencies, which was facilitated by the strong growth of the Japanese economy in the fourth quarter of 2024. EUR/USD is holding just below 1.05, while USD/CAD has stabilized around 1.42 following the release of Canada's January CPI, in line with expectations. The EUR/GBP exchange rate dropped to 0.83, and the following changes are observed in the Scandinavian region: EUR/SEK dropped below 11.22, and EUR/NOK – below 11.64. Financial market analysis on February 18, 2025
EUR/USD, currency, USD/CAD, currency, EUR/GBP, currency, Financial market analysis on February 18, 2025 Today, markets are eagerly awaiting a meeting of American and Russian officials in Saudi Arabia for peace talks initiated last week by President Trump. Ukrainian President Zelensky has clearly stated that any negotiations on the status of Ukraine without its participation will be invalid. These events can have a significant impact on the geopolitical situation and investor sentiment.In Germany, the February ZEW index is published, reflecting expectations of the economic situation. In January, there was a positive surprise: the assessment of the current economic situation increased after a six-month decline. It will be interesting to see if this momentum, which has already been confirmed in the PMI and Ifo figures, continues. In the UK, labor market data for December and January are being released today. Particular attention is paid to the dynamics of wages, as wage growth remains a key factor for the Bank of England, despite the continued weakening of demand for labor. In Sweden, the main focus is on the detailed report on the consumer price index for January, published at 08:00 Central European time. The unexpected increase in core inflation (CPIF excluding energy) was impressive, which may indicate an increase in inflationary pressures and have serious consequences for the Riksbank's policy for 2025.In Australia, the Reserve Bank lowered its target rate by 25 basis points to 4.1%, the first reduction since 2020. This decision confirms that inflation is slowing, although the outlook remains uncertain.In Europe, the crisis talks in Paris among the leaders of the region underlined the commitment to the strategy of "security through strength" to protect Ukraine. At the same time, cooperation with Washington remains critical to achieving peace. NATO Chief Mark Rutte and the Prime Minister of the Netherlands stressed their readiness to provide additional security measures for Ukraine. Despite the US decision to negotiate with Russia without the participation of European allies, British Prime Minister Keir Starmer expressed his willingness to send peacekeeping troops provided American support. In response to these events, shares in the defense sector have reached new highs, and Denmark is considering setting up a fund for 50 billion Danish crowns to increase defense spending in the coming years.In Sweden, the monthly labor market survey is expected to be published today. It is predicted that the current weak employment rate will stabilize, but significant improvements in the unemployment rate are not expected – this is in line with the latest PES data, showing a steady unemployment rate and a return of the number of layoffs to historical averages after a sharp increase in early autumn.Stock, bond and currency marketsStock markets showed moderate growth yesterday, although trading volumes remained modest due to the closure of the American stock exchanges on the holiday. European markets gained about 0.5%, setting a new record closing level for the year. Shares of defense companies rose especially strongly – the Swedish SAAB recorded an increase of 16% in a day, and by 30% in a week. Despite this, the overall dynamics remained in standby mode, and the volatility measured by the VIX increased again this morning. Futures rose slightly in the American market.The debt market focuses on increasing government spending on defense and assistance to Ukraine. The EU is considering various options for financing these costs, from co–financing to temporarily suspending fiscal rules, as happened during the Covid-19 crisis. As a result, bond yields in Europe rose, but the difference between bond yields in the periphery and central countries remained relatively narrow, indicating that there was no apparent desire to flee to safety.In the foreign exchange market, the Japanese yen showed strong results, becoming the clear leader in the G10 group, which was facilitated by the unexpectedly strong growth of the Japanese economy in the fourth quarter of 2024. Taking into account the closure of the US markets due to the holiday, EUR/USD remained stable slightly below 1.05. The USD/CAD pair has stabilized just below 1.42, while attention on the Canadian side is shifting to January inflation data, which will be published at 14:30 Central European time. The EUR/GBP exchange rate dropped to around 0.8300. The announcement by the Riksbank to roll out payments of 7.9 billion Swedish kronor over two months is not expected to have a significant impact on the market. Analytical Forex forecast for EUR/GBP, USD/CHF, USD/TRY and NZD/USD for Friday, February 14, 2025
USD/CHF, currency, USD/TRY, currency, EUR/GBP, currency, NZD/USD, currency, Analytical Forex forecast for EUR/GBP, USD/CHF, USD/TRY and NZD/USD for Friday, February 14, 2025 EUR/GBP: the market is waiting for fresh drivers to guide the trendThe European currency remains in the consolidation phase in the EUR/GBP pair, showing weak dynamics at 0.8325 during the morning session. The market is waiting for new fundamental factors that can determine the vector of movement of quotations. Investors are focused on the upcoming publication of data on the gross domestic product (GDP) of the eurozone for the fourth quarter of 2024, which will take place at 12:00 (GMT+2). According to forecasts, the quarterly figure will remain at 0.0%, and in annual terms – at 0.9%. Employment data for the same period is also expected: analysts expect it to decrease from 0.2% to 0.1% on a quarterly basis and from 1.0% to 0.8% on an annual basis. Additional attention will be focused on the Spanish inflation statistics, which will be released at 10:00 (GMT+2): experts expect the consumer price index to remain at 0.2% on a monthly basis and 3.0% on an annual basis.The British pound continues to receive support from the strong macroeconomic data released earlier. Thus, the national GDP of the United Kingdom in the fourth quarter of 2024 increased from 1.0% to 1.4% in annual terms, exceeding the projected 1.1%, and the quarterly figure strengthened from 0.0% to 0.1%, although some economists did not rule out a decrease of 0.1%. In December, economic activity accelerated from 0.1% to 0.4%, which was also higher than expected. However, analysts remain cautious in their forecasts, pointing out that the growth is temporary, as the tax increases planned in the new budget may negatively affect business investment activity and the purchasing power of the population. Additional support for the pound was provided by positive statistics on industrial production: in December, the volume of the sector increased by 0.5% after a decrease of 0.5% in November, while analysts expected a more modest increase of 0.2%. In annual terms, the indicator was adjusted from -1.8% to -1.9%, which is better than the expected value of -2.1%. Manufacturing output increased by 0.7% after falling 0.3% a month earlier, and year-on-year the decline was -1.4% against the expected -1.9%. Representatives of the Bank of England also contributed to the support of the national currency: the regulator's chief economist Hugh Pill and board member Megan Green warned against a hasty reduction in interest rates, stressing that the fight against inflation is far from over.Resistance levels: 0.8326, 0.8340, 0.8355, 0.8370.Support levels: 0.8310, 0.8290, 0.8280, 0.8259.USD/CHF: US economic reports for January in focusThe USD/CHF pair is showing recovery during morning trading, testing the 0.9045 level for an upward breakout. Market participants remain cautious, awaiting the emergence of new macroeconomic drivers.Retail sales data for January will be published in the United States today at 15:30 (GMT+2): analysts predict a decrease from 0.4% to -0.1%, and excluding the automotive segment, a slowdown from 0.4% to 0.3% is expected. At 16:15 (GMT+2), a report on industrial production will be released: it is expected to grow by 0.3% against 0.9% a month earlier. Traders' attention is also focused on inflation data: the producer price index rose from 3.3% to 3.5% year-on-year, exceeding forecasts (3.2%), and decreased from 0.5% to 0.4% on a monthly basis. The base index excluding food and energy resources decreased from 3.7% to 3.6% (forecast: 3.3%). These figures correspond to the "hawkish" position of the head of the US Federal Reserve, Jerome Powell, who previously stated that in the face of continuing inflationary pressures, it is impractical to rush to lower interest rates.In Switzerland, inflation data was released on Thursday.: The consumer price index decreased from 0.6% to 0.4% in annual terms and remained at 0.1% on a monthly basis. Producer and import price indices are expected to be published today at 09:30 (GMT+2): analysts predict an increase of 0.1% after the December stagnation. UBS Group AG experts warn that the possible introduction of increased US customs duties on Swiss products could put pressure on the pharmaceutical industry, which accounts for 60% of the country's total exports. In the future, this may lead to a partial relocation of production facilities and research centers of the largest pharmaceutical companies in the United States.Resistance levels: 0.9037, 0.9075, 0.9100, 0.9130.Support levels: 0.9000, 0.8964, 0.8929, 0.8900.USD/TRY: Lira remains under pressure, growth prospects unclearThe Turkish lira continues to weaken, and the USD/TRY pair is showing growth, trading around 36.1920 during the Asian session.The published macroeconomic statistics do not support the national currency: in December, the construction cost index increased by 34.27% year-on-year and by 0.7% month-on-month. At the same time, the cost of construction of residential buildings increased by 34.67% over the year and by 0.66% over the month, and civil engineering — by 33.0% and 0.81%, respectively. This indicates a slowdown in the pace of new housing construction caused by a decrease in the purchasing power of the population, which is under severe pressure from high inflation. Against the background of domestic economic problems, the Turkish authorities continue to strengthen international relations, expanding cooperation with Malaysia, Indonesia and Pakistan. The trade turnover with these countries has already exceeded $8.0 billion, and during the three-day visit, President Recep Tayyip Erdogan plans to conclude new agreements in strategic sectors, including defense, aviation, energy, infrastructure, healthcare, education, agriculture, tourism and the digital economy.However, even increased foreign economic activity is unlikely to be able to compensate for Turkey's structural problems, which makes the lira unlikely to strengthen. Under these conditions, the US currency is likely to continue to dominate the USD/TRY pair, maintaining its current positions in the medium term.Resistance levels: 36.3000, 36.9000.Support levels: 36.0000, 35.3000.NZD/USD: the exchange rate increases growth, breaking through local levelsThe New Zealand dollar is showing moderate growth in the NZD/USD pair during the Asian session, continuing the upward movement that began the day before and updating local highs since February 7 near the 0.5685 mark.The asset is supported by positive macroeconomic statistics: the index of business activity in the manufacturing sector rose from 45.9 to 51.4 points in January, and the food price index accelerated from 0.1% to 1.9%, which may increase pressure on the Reserve Bank of New Zealand to further reduce interest rates. At the same time, the regulator presented an updated inflation forecast for the first quarter of 2025, adjusting expectations from 2.12% to 2.06%, which is almost in line with the target level of 2.0%. The New Zealand dollar reacted to these changes with a decline, as the likelihood of further monetary policy easing increased.Additional attention of investors was attracted by the telephone conversation between the presidents of the United States and Russia, which took place on February 12. Issues of prisoner exchange, settlement of the conflict in Ukraine, as well as the possibility of a personal meeting between the two leaders were discussed, which could potentially have a positive impact on global economic sentiment. However, the protectionist course of the Donald Trump administration continues to cause concern in the markets. So, it became known that the American president instructed to develop new retaliatory duties against countries that restrict imports of goods from the United States. Financial market analysis on February 14, 2025
EUR/USD, currency, EUR/GBP, currency, S&P 500, index, Financial market analysis on February 14, 2025 Analysis of the macroeconomic situationKey data is being released in the United States today: January reports on retail sales and industrial production. Retail sales, which are the main driver of the country's economic growth, are of particular interest because they reflect the state of private consumption, which continues to play a crucial role in the economy.Industrial production will also be carefully analyzed by investors, as its dynamics will allow them to assess how stable the manufacturing sector remains in the current economic uncertainty.In addition to these data, investors' attention is focused on annual producer price figures, which exceeded expectations in January. The annual growth was 3.6% compared with the forecast of 3.3%, while the monthly figure coincided with the consensus and remained at 0.3%. These data have already had an impact on the bond market, contributing to lower yields.Updating the situation in EuropeIn the Eurozone, the focus has shifted to employment data for the fourth quarter of 2024. Employment is projected to show a slight increase of 0.1% in quarterly terms, with Spain playing a key role in maintaining positive momentum, which is important for the overall growth of the region. In the UK, data has been published indicating stronger–than-expected GDP growth in the fourth quarter of 2024 - 0.1% in the quarter, and the December figure was 0.4% month-on-month. The expansion in the industrial sector, services, and manufacturing had a positive impact, despite the downturn in construction. However, the decline in private consumption in the fourth quarter created additional pressure on the economy, although expectations for further recovery remain optimistic.In Switzerland, January inflation turned out to be higher than expected by the baseline indicator – annual growth was 0.9% instead of the projected 0.6%, while the overall consumer price index remained at 0.4%. These data may adjust the forecasts of the SNB, which at the last meeting expected inflation at 0.3% in the first quarter of 2025. In addition, new inflation statistics will be published in the coming days before the next SNB meeting, scheduled for March 20.In Norway, a survey on investment in the oil sector confirmed expectations of a gradual slowdown in investment in 2025, and a decline in investment is also forecast next year. This is important because the reduction in capital investment leaves room to stimulate economically sensitive sectors.Stock, debt and foreign exchange marketsStock markets continued to show moderate activity. On Thursday, there was a "risk-on" effect: US indices recovered due to the growth of technology sector stocks, and the VIX volatility index dropped to 15, reflecting an improvement in investor sentiment. In Europe, cyclical companies led the way in terms of growth, which supported both the S&P 500 and the Stoxx 600, increasing their performance by about 1.1%. However, small companies did not show significant improvement, and trading activity remained at the market level.In debt markets, global bond yields declined despite strong data on the US CPI. This is due to the fact that the expected increase in inflation rates and adjustments to statistical data did not have a significant impact on long-term indicators. The yield curve in the United States and Europe is showing moderate strengthening, and spreads between bonds of different countries have widened slightly.There have been significant fluctuations in the foreign exchange market. EUR/USD is gradually rising, thanks to reports of Zelensky's willingness to make territorial concessions to achieve peace, which supported the euro. The Swedish krona showed resilience, although it temporarily dropped to 11.22, then stabilized above 11.25. The Norwegian krone faced pressure due to weak internal data, which led to a temporary decrease in its ratio to the Swedish currency below 0.97. The Polish zloty continues to strengthen, reducing the euro's exchange rate against it to around 4.17.ConclusionToday's macroeconomic and market developments continue to have a significant impact on global financial markets. The publication of data on retail sales and industrial production in the United States, as well as updated inflation figures in Switzerland and survey results in Norway, create conditions for further monetary policy adjustments. At the same time, positive signals from the Eurozone and the UK indicate a possible recovery in economic activity.
